确保腐蚀服务器的安全性需要从多个方面入手,包括硬件保护、软件管理、环境控制和数据备份等。以下是一些具体措施:
1. 硬件保护:
使用耐腐蚀材料和设备,或涂刷防腐漆以防止腐蚀和劣化。
避免将服务器放置在含有腐蚀性气体(如二氧化硫、等)的环境中,以防止内部板卡短路或火灾。
确保服务器的散热系统正常工作,避免因灰尘进入或散热不良导致的故障。
2. 软件管理:
定期运行数据完整性测试,例如使用Amulet系统主动、持续地验证存储数据的正确性,并在检测到腐蚀时及时通知管理员进行修复。
使用ZFS文件系统来确保数据的完整性和抗腐蚀性。ZFS通过校验和实时检查文件的完整性,如果发现损坏的文件,会立即用其他驱动器上的健康副本替换。
3. 环境控制:
数据中心应遵守ASHRAE/TC9.9编写的《针对数据中心气体与颗粒污染物指南(2011版)》的要求,确保铜测试片和银测试片的腐蚀速率满足G1标准。
保持机房内的环境卫生,定期消杀处理,防止鼠蚁等生物破坏。
防止水漫溢和渗漏,对电缆孔洞和天线孔洞进行封堵防护。
4. 数据备份与恢复:
定期备份服务器数据,以便在出现意外情况时能够快速恢复。
使用SQL Server的DBCC CHECKDB命令定期检查数据库的完整性,并在必要时从备份中恢复数据库。
5. 安全策略:
实施网络安全强化措施,限制对服务器配置的访问,并使用强密码和双因素认证来保护服务器。
监控服务器的可疑页面和I/O错误,及时发现并修复可能的腐蚀问题。
通过以上措施,可以有效提高腐蚀服务器的安全性和稳定性,减少因腐蚀导致的故障和数据丢失风险。